Tatters
The spotlight flashes fun on the sagged garb An animated caricature in comical human figure With miniature red sun stuck on the porcelain nose Tramps around the circus pitch making silly jokes. The nimble body turns in flexed acrobatic moves Sleight of hands performs the perfect jugglery act But the labored buffoonery of the fragile jester Falls flat as peels of stale joke on silent spectators. Before the neon lights go out in the last show The slapsticks strip the paint off his sweaty face Uncovering the trail of tears he has secretly cried He sings a song on the lyric of his broken heart. The urn of contained laughter explodes in the gallery The applause hails Tatters, the grotesque clown of pathos. _______________ January 6, 2023 Contest : Tatters Sponsored by : Mystic Rose Rose
